Understanding the Landscape of Financial Forecasting

Modern financial forecasting relies heavily on data-driven approaches, including complex statistical models, machine learning algorithms, and macroeconomic analysis. Institutional investors and hedge funds employ these sophisticated tools to anticipate market shifts, manage risks, and identify emerging opportunities. According to a 2022 report by McKinsey & Company, over 70% of top investment firms integrate AI-powered predictive analytics into their operational workflows.

Forecasting Method Application Pros Cons
Quantitative Models Algorithmic trading, risk management Data-driven accuracy, scalability Dependent on historical data, may miss qualitative nuances
Expert Intuition Market sentiment analysis, niche predictions Flexible, context-aware Subjective, harder to standardize
Traditional Fortune-Telling Personal financial guidance, alternative investments Symbolic insights, subjective reassurance Lacks empirical validation, often controversial

The Role of Intuitive and Symbolic Methods in Wealth Forecasting

Despite the dominance of quantitative approaches, a surprising number of investors and high-net-worth individuals turn to more esoteric methods—such as astrology, numerology, Tarot, and other divinatory arts—to inform their financial choices. These practices are often rooted in cultural traditions or personal belief systems, offering a different kind of insight—one that combines subconscious cues, perceived patterns, and symbolic interpretations.

One prominent example is the use of fortune-telling techniques to gauge market sentiment or individual financial health. While such methods lack scientific validation, their enduring appeal lies in their ability to foster personal confidence or serve as a heuristic when conventional data is ambiguous or insufficient.

“Many high-net-worth investors see astrology not as a replacement for market analysis but as a complementary tool to balance emotional decision-making and foster a sense of control amidst uncertainty.” — Dr. Helena Covington, Behavioral Finance Expert
